National Fellowship vs. Tony Benn

The National Fellowship was a minor right-wing libertarian conservative political party in the United Kingdom. Anthony Neil Wedgwood Benn (3 April 1925 – 14 March 2014), originally known as Anthony Wedgwood Benn, but later as Tony Benn, was a British politician, writer, and diarist.
